From 7f2ec78938c6cbd96535c870f7854e49c6fc3c55 Mon Sep 17 00:00:00 2001 From: Hillel Coren Date: Wed, 8 Mar 2017 11:29:13 +0200 Subject: [PATCH] Update user when signing up for WePay --- app/Http/Controllers/AccountGatewayController.php | 9 ++++++++- 1 file changed, 8 insertions(+), 1 deletion(-) diff --git a/app/Http/Controllers/AccountGatewayController.php b/app/Http/Controllers/AccountGatewayController.php index 56f2dc5d746a..35bdefe13284 100644 --- a/app/Http/Controllers/AccountGatewayController.php +++ b/app/Http/Controllers/AccountGatewayController.php @@ -372,7 +372,7 @@ class AccountGatewayController extends BaseController 'tos_agree' => 'required', 'first_name' => 'required', 'last_name' => 'required', - 'email' => 'required', + 'email' => 'required|email', ]; if (WEPAY_ENABLE_CANADA) { @@ -387,6 +387,13 @@ class AccountGatewayController extends BaseController ->withInput(); } + if (! $user->email) { + $user->email = trim(Input::get('email')); + $user->first_name = trim(Input::get('first_name')); + $user->last_name = trim(Input::get('last_name')); + $user->save(); + } + try { $wepay = Utils::setupWePay();